Nigeria are Champions of African Football

A wonder-strike from Sunday Mba gave Nigeria their third African Nations Cup trophy as they beat Burkina Faso by a lone goal in Johannesburg.

David Ngog to play for Cameroon

Efforts by the Chief Coach of the Cameroonian national team, Jean Paul Akono, to rebuild his squad is starting to yield fruits as former French junior international, David Ngog has pledged to help Cameroon get the ticket to the 2014 World Cup in Brazil.
